myTrafficClassTableA table mapping evaluated User Priority to Traffic Class, for forwarding by the bridge. Traffic class is a number in the range (1..myPriorityTrafficClassNum).
SEQUENCE OF MyTrafficClassEntry
.1.3.6.1.4.1.171.10.97.2.18.1.5
myTrafficClassEntryUser Priority to Traffic Class mapping.
MyTrafficClassEntry
.1.3.6.1.4.1.171.10.97.2.18.1.5.1
myTrafficClassPriorityThe Priority value determined for the received frame. This value is equivalent to the priority indicated in the tagged frame received, or one of the evaluated priorities, determined according to the media-type. For untagged frames received from Ethernet media, this value is equal to the myPortDefaultUserPriority value for the ingress port. For untagged frames received from non-Ethernet media, this value is equal to the myRegenUserPriority value for the ingress port and media-specific user priority. This value is in the range(0..(myPriorityClassNum-1))ro
INTEGER
.1.3.6.1.4.1.171.10.97.2.18.1.5.1.1
myTrafficClassThe Traffic Class the received frame is mapped to, Its value ranges between 0 and the value of the object myPriorityTrafficClass - 1. The priority is higher if this value is bigger.rw
INTEGER
.1.3.6.1.4.1.171.10.97.2.18.1.5.1.2

myIfRateLimitTablelist of rate limit interface objects.
SEQUENCE OF MyIfRateLimitEntry
.1.3.6.1.4.1.171.10.97.2.18.1.11
myIfRateLimitEntryEntry ACL interface information.
MyIfRateLimitEntry
.1.3.6.1.4.1.171.10.97.2.18.1.11.1
myIfRateLimitIndexro
IfIndex (MY-TC)
.1.3.6.1.4.1.171.10.97.2.18.1.11.1.1
myIfRateLimitInMaxBandWidthInput maximum bandwidth of in units of kbps. 0 indicate that bandwidth will be not limitted.rw
Unsigned32
.1.3.6.1.4.1.171.10.97.2.18.1.11.1.2
myIfRateLimitInBurstFlowLimitInput limit of burst traffic in units of byte. 0 indicate that burst traffic will be not limitted.rw
Integer32
.1.3.6.1.4.1.171.10.97.2.18.1.11.1.3
myIfRateLimitOutMaxBandWidthOuput maximum bandwidth of in units of kbps. 0 indicate that bandwidth will be not limitted.rw
Unsigned32
.1.3.6.1.4.1.171.10.97.2.18.1.11.1.4
myIfRateLimitOutBurstFlowLimitOuput limit of burst traffic in units of byte. 0 indicate that burst traffic will be not limitted.rw
Integer32

myQoSPoliceMapConfMaxBandWidthMaximum bandwidth of this traffic classification in units of bps. If the Maximum bandwidth is greater than the maximum value reportable by this object then this object should report its maximum value (4,294,967,295) and myQoSPoliceMapConfMaxBandWidth must be used to set or report the Maximum bandwidth. 0 indicate that bandwidth will be not limitted.rw
Unsigned32
.1.3.6.1.4.1.171.10.97.2.18.2.3.1.3
myQoSPoliceMapConfBurstFlowLimitLimit of burst traffic of this traffic classification in units of byte. 0 indicate that burst traffic will be not limitted.rw
Integer32
.1.3.6.1.4.1.171.10.97.2.18.2.3.1.4
myQoSPoliceMapConfExceedActionThe action deal with the traffic exceeded bandwidth.rw
Enumeration
.1.3.6.1.4.1.171.10.97.2.18.2.3.1.5
myQoSPoliceMapConfExceedDscpThe new dscp value will replaces the old dscp value of packet when traffic of packet has exceeded bandwidth. This value has meaning only when value of myQoSPoliceMapConfExceedAction is 'modify-dscp' .rw
Integer32
.1.3.6.1.4.1.171.10.97.2.18.2.3.1.6
myQoSPoliceMapConfNewDscpThe new dscp value will replaces the old dscp value of packet regardless whether the traffic has exceeded bandwidth. Setting this value to -1 indicate that the dscp value of packet will not be modifedrw
Integer32
.1.3.6.1.4.1.171.10.97.2.18.2.3.1.7
